in other news, sam beam's new album, the shepherd's dog, much awaited in some quarters - like mine - found its way to shelves this morning. which made today a good day (didn't even need to use the a.k.). much more of a robust sound for beam this time around, closer in kin to the great in the reins ep he made with calexico than the stripped-down lo-fi folk songs of his earlier disks. just, just way more instruments. anyway, have a listen to these two tracks below, then high-tail out to your local tuneage depot and pick yourself up a copy of this excellent disk. (the cover art? um, not so much...)
